What are examples of volatile liquid anaesthetics?

Social Studies
1 answer:
velikii [3]2 years ago
7 0

Examples of volatile liquid anaesthetic include isoflurane, desflurane, and sevoflurane and halothane

<h3>What are volatile liquid anaesthetics?</h3>

These are liquids or fluids that  make use of vaporizers to administer inhalation in patients.

The major  anaesthetics used in practise is the nitrous oxide. Other examples of volatile liquid anaesthetic include isoflurane, desflurane, and sevoflurane and halothane
